Output e3785f1b51e9af9cc7a97e3c1643edab8a2d8dd20d02da7d96a756578ee0da8c: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b26c02b45087ad54ac0073921ca16235961454c OP_EQUAL
address
3Qayx8reVgqgS4mZmAFgpaBbjmNFZHZ2Ec
transaction
e3785f1b51e9af9cc7a97e3c1643edab8a2d8dd20d02da7d96a756578ee0da8c
confirmations
263416
spent
true